Contributions and public disclosure
Campaign contributions are regulated by California law. Payment processing is handled entirely by ActBlue under its own privacy policy; we do not collect or store your full payment card details.
Please note:California’s Political Reform Act requires campaigns to publicly report certain information about contributors (such as name, city, ZIP code, occupation, and employer) for contributions at or above the reporting threshold. That information becomes part of the public record and is not private.
